  • I turned on the pump, but there was no pressure being produced. There was no odd noise from the pump initially. However, after a couple days there was a rattling sound in the booster pump while it was off and the main pump was on and water was being forced through the booster pump which was spinning the broken impeller around. I was told by my pool store owner that it was common for the impellers in this model to break in this way. The PB4-60 is easier to work on and the seal bearing doesn't wear out as easy, but the impellers break frequently. The impeller screws on clockwise and screws off counterclockwise. Just put a wrench on the other end of the shaft to keep it from spinning.
